Description: KGet is a download manager for Linux that allows users to download files from the internet quickly and efficiently. It supports downloading multiple files simultaneously, scheduling and queuing downloads, and resuming interrupted downloads.

Description: Download Status Bar is a free browser extension that adds an unobtrusive progress bar to browser downloads. It allows users to easily monitor download progress without interfering with browsing.

KGet Features
  • Download manager
  • Supports multiple simultaneous downloads
  • Download scheduling and queuing
  • Resuming interrupted downloads
  • Bandwidth throttling
  • Metalink support
  • Torrent support
  • Clipboard monitoring
  • Browser integration
